Re: C3 Body Removal
What has got to be undone....everything under the car.Shifter linkage or cable,gastank wires and hoses,engine wiring,and fuel lines,heater lines,vaccuum lines,gas pedal linkage,front frame extensions,front and rear bumper covers,ground straps and cables.steering colum at the joint above the steering box.alternator,rad and rad support.parking brake cables.
As for the rack,I used two 4"x4"x7' under the car's width, and four 3"x3"x1' in the birdcage channels,to sit on the 4x4x7.I the proceeded to lift the car side by side, in alternance,six inches at a time using 3"x3"x15" in a square pattern.Lifted high enough to roll the frame out from under the body.
Once the frame out from under the car,I used more 3x3x15 to support the rear fiberglass section,as it sags,causing the doors to stay open,so that nothing breaks.I'll be making special supports this summer as I'll be replacing the lower section of my birdcage.That should be a good contract,holding it up from the upper door hinge and the rear rollbar section of the birdcage,as well as the rear fiberglass section,and the nose.
